Web28 jul. 2012 · If the white marks are from vinyl rub rails on boats beside you, use MEK - Methyl Ethyl Ketone. It works great, the best of anything I've found, for cleaning up those … WebUse a Magic Eraser - For tough-to-remove scuff marks, consider using a magic eraser to solve the trick. Simply dampen it with water and gently rub it against the stained area using steady pressure. Make sure to do this carefully to avoid chipping away any paint. Let the area dry with another clean damp cloth afterwards.

I understand … WebTo clean off all of Buck's shoe marks and other scuffs on the nonskid, wet a Mr. Clean Magic Eraser pad in your bucket of soapy water and use it to remove marks and stains. These work well, but never use them on smooth gelcoat or you'll remove all wax and shine and leave a noticeable faded spot.
